Marylee C. Rowe Blonski

Marylee C. Rowe Blonski

Marylee C. Rowe Blonski, 70, of Eau Claire passed away Sunday evening at Allegheny General Hospital in Pittsburgh following a period of declining health.

Born Sept. 30, 1944, in Rochester, she was the daughter of the late Richard W. and Margaret Marie Grimes Rowe.

Marylee was a member of Open Door Baptist Church of Eau Claire and was a member of the Ladies Auxiliary of VFW Post 8805 of Hopewell.

Her family wishes to express gratitude to all local friends and neighbors who have assisted with the care of Marylee and Frank in the past months, especially Lori Thompson, Cindy Timco-Lott and Margie Mahle.

Surviving are her husband, Frank T. Blonski; five children, Lori (Steven) Lucier, Linda (Greg) Gossler, Paul Meanor, Janet (Mike) Hall and Keith A. Blonski; 12 grandchildren; seven great-grandchildren; her sister, Joan (Joe) Madia; and a number of nieces and nephews.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her two children, Tina and Frank Blonski Jr.

Blonski— Friends of Marylee C. Rowe Blonski, who passed away Sunday, Feb. 8, 2015, may call from 6 to 8 p.m. today at H. Jack Buzard Funeral Home, 201 S. Washington St., Eau Claire.Additional visitation will be from 5 to 9 p.m. Wednesday at R.D. Copeland, Inc., 981 Brodhead Road, Moon Township, where funeral services will be at 11 a.m. Thursday. Burial will follow at Coraopolis Cemetery.To view or send condolences, sympathy cards or flowers, visit www.buzardfuneralhomes.com.
